The K bike engine cover screw kit is a very high quality kit, well thought out, and extremely detailed. This kit will fit any K bike engine of 750cc or 1000cc displacements. This very intense 94-pieces screw kit contains A2-70 and stronger A2-80 grade metric stainless steel designed specifically for all the bricks. Do not be surprised if you find higher corrosion resistant A4 hardware in our kits. Screws are a match of the stock screws for the front engine cover, spark plug cover, fuel injector rail, oil filter cover, water pump cover, and upper and lower oil pans. Not included are the cylinder head bolts as stainless would not be a good metal choice for that component. The step-by-step instructions are written in plain English and are easy to follow. Fortunately, the BMW news specialists at BimmerPost were on the ball and managed to get some screen-grab photos of the new M5 before BMW realised their mistake, so we get to see what BMW has planned for the M5, and probably a guide to what the facelift for the rest of the 5-Series range will offer. The changes aren’t huge, and as far as we can see all that’s going on is a bit of influence from the M6 and 6-Series in general, with a new kidney grill that looks like the 6 Series, and a steering wheel looks like that on the new M6 too, together with the latest iDrive controller. The leaked images don’t tell us what BMW are planning under the bonnet of the facelifted M5, but it’s not too much of a stretch to expect a Competition Package for the M5 to give it similar clout to the new Mercedes E63 AMG S.

USED CAR prices were firmer across most sectors between September and November than the previous 3 months, according to the used car pricing experts, CAP. The CAP Used Car Price Index also reveals an increase in values for 4x4s over the period while convertibles are hitting the doldrums. A reduction in the number of used cars available overall, at the benchmark 3 year old point, is helping to keep prices relatively stable in most cases.
